DOHA — Qatar’s team B emerged victorious in the GCC 3X3 Basketball Championship held at the local Basketball Federation hall.
According to Qatar News Agency, team B, comprising Abdullah Yassin, Bobo Magasa, Faisal Abu Issa, and Muhammad Ndo, secured the championship title after edging out Kuwait’s team with a close 18-17 victory in the final match. In a contest for third place, Kuwait’s team B defeated Qatar’s team A with a score of 21-17, taking home the bronze medal.
The two-day event, which welcomed teams from Kuwait, Oman, and host nation Qatar, was part of the cooperative efforts tied to Expo 2023 Doha. Saadoun Sabah Al Kuwari, the Secretary General of the QBF, expressed satisfaction with the Qatari team’s performance, attributing their success to the dedication exhibited throughout the competition.
Al Kuwari also highlighted the championship’s return after an eight-year hiatus, noting the future tournaments scheduled to take place, with Oman set to host the next edition in February followed by Kuwait.
